5a-Carba-a-D-mannopyranose

Controlled cA-dihydroxylation of the olefinic double bond of alcohol 141 allowed preparation of 5a-carba-a-D-glucopyranose (142), whilst 5a-carba-a-D-mannopyranose (146) and 5a-carba-P-D-glucopyranose (147) were prepared through epoxidation, ring opening, and final deprotection. Several 1,4-imino-linked carbadisaccharides containing 2-amino-2-deoxy-5a-carba-glucopyranosyl residues as analogues of the potent a-glucosidase inhibitor, acarviosine have been prepared, and the preparation of a manwo-configurated (1 ->6)-imino-linked unsaturated derivative using the reaction of methyl 6-amino-6-deoxy-a-D-mannopyranose with epoxide 112 has been reported. [Pg.220]
